Abstract

The bands of the triad 2ν1+ν3,ν1+2ν2+ν3,4ν2+ν3 and of the tetrad 3ν1+ν3,2ν1+2ν2+ν3,ν1+4ν2+ν3,6ν2+ν3 have been reinvestigated with a long absorbing path and high resolution. A greater number of lines than previously observed have been measured making it possible to obtain better rotational constants B and D. The centrifugal distortion constants D obtained for the upper states of the bands differ from that of the ground state by amounts up to 50%. This effect appears to be symmetric within the triad and within the tetrad, and the mean value of the constants D for each of these groups of levels is nearly the same as the value in the ground state. A similar effect has also been observed in some of the corresponding ""hot"" bands, e.g., 5ν2+ν3ν2.
